强行法 / 強行法
qiǎngxíngfǎ
imperative law
A law that must be strictly followed regardless of individual will, usually involving mandatory rules or prohibitions; also known as mandatory law.
强行 (literal) → 强行/強行 · qiángxíng · by force; forcibly 法 (literal) → 法 · fǎ · law
